Petrus Resources Announces Renewal of Normal Course Issuer Bid

CALGARY, Alberta, June 25, 2026 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Petrus Resources Ltd. ("Petrus") (TSX: PRQ) is pleased to announce that the Toronto Stock Exchange (the "TSX") has accepted Petrus' notice of intention to renew its normal course issuer bid (the "NCIB"). The NCIB allows Petrus to purchase up to 7,424,183 common shares (representing 5% of Petrus' outstanding common shares as of June 19, 2026) over a period of twelve months commencing on June 30, 2026. On June 19, 2026, Petrus had 148,483,679 common shares outstanding. The NCIB will expire no later than June 29, 2027.

Orrön Energy announces strategic transaction to create a leading Nordic IPP

Orrön Energy AB (“Orrön Energy” or “the Company”) is pleased to announce that it has entered into an agreement with Cloudberry Clean Energy ASA (“Cloudberry”) to combine the Company’s Nordic renewable energy platform and organisation, excluding the Karskruv windfarm, with Cloudberry (the “Transaction”), creating a leading Nordic independent power producer (“IPP”). As consideration for the Transaction, Orrön Energy will receive 27.01 percent of the shares in the enlarged Cloudberry, becoming its largest shareholder. In addition, loan balances and accrued interest of approximately MEUR 93 as of year-end 2025 will be settled or assumed by Cloudberry, and Orrön Energy will receive MEUR 4.2 in cash. Orrön Energy will take an active role in Cloudberry’s future growth through Board representation, bringing Orrön Energy’s and the Lundin Group’s experience of value creation into the combined entity. Orrön Energy will continue to own the Karskruv windfarm and its large-scale European development business, consisting of data centres, solar and battery projects.
